Juston Moore is a leading researcher at the intersection of robotics and advanced manufacturing, with a primary focus on human-robot collaboration and AI-driven automation for complex, safety-critical environments. His work is pivotal in translating the vision of Industry 5.0—where humans guide intelligent systems—into practical, real-world applications. Moore’s major contribution lies in developing algorithms that enable safe, real-time cooperation between human operators and robotic systems, particularly in challenging settings like glovebox environments used for hazardous material handling. His most cited work, "The Collection of a Human Robot Collaboration Dataset for Cooperative Assembly in Glovebox Environments" (2024), provides a foundational dataset for training and validating these collaborative systems, already garnering 2 citations shortly after publication.
